Six framed oil portraits of historical figures are displayed on a white wall in what appears to be a museum or gallery, likely in Mexico City. The paintings are arranged in two vertical columns of three, angled slightly. Each portrait depicts a man in formal 17th-century European attire, featuring ruffs or white collars, dark clothing, and sometimes hats. Most subjects are shown from the chest or waist up, with serious expressions. Coats of arms are visible in the upper left corners of several paintings, indicating lineage or title. Some figures hold documents or wear symbolic adornments, such as a large red cross and a golden chain on the figure in the top right portrait. The visible text on or near the paintings identifies the subjects as Viceroys or important officials of New Spain, along with their titles and years of service. - The top-left portrait's text refers to "Didac Carrillo Mendaca Pimenta Comesa Priego," likely Don Diego Carrillo de Mendoza y Pimentel, XV Viceroy. - The top-right portrait identifies "D. D. Roduco Pacheco Marchio de Cerralbo, XV Prorex... 1624." - The middle-left portrait names "D. Lope Diez de Almendaris Marchio de Cadreita, XVj Prorrex... 1635." - The middle-right portrait states "D. Didacus Lopes Pacheco Marchio de Villena... 17, Dux Nepalis Año de 1640." - The bottom-left portrait mentions "Exm. Sr. D. Juan de Palafox y Mendoza... Virrey y Gobernador de la Nueva España. 1642." - A purple informational card above the bottom-right painting identifies "Don García Sarmiento de Sotomayor, conde de Salvatierra, XVIII Virrey y gobernador de la Nueva España, 1642-1648." The lighting suggests an indoor setting with artificial illumination. The overall scene conveys a historical exhibition focused on colonial-era administrators.
